A career as a doctor in New York City and a stable marriage adds up to a good life for Tessa Francis. Until she is kidnapped during a meeting with the city's vampire population, during an FBI ambush. The charismatic vampire leader takes her as a hostage to shield his escape. She finds that her vampire captor is an exceptional lover, a powerful creature who helps her explore her every fantasy and turns her into a bound but willing slave whose sole purpose is to serve him and his associates.
